CALL FOR VENDORS: 2018 PREMIUM OUTLET HOLIDAY FARMERS AND ARTISAN MARKET
|
|
We are seeking a variety of different vendors ranging from farmers to artisans. Farming products sold in the past include fruits, vegetables, meats, eggs, dairy, and herbs, jams, jellies, baked goods, specialty products, dried meats and charcuterie, pickles, kombucha, specialty beverages, cheeses and ethnic foods are all welcome. We are seeking vendors with live Christmas trees, freshly-made wreaths, and fresh herb topiaries. Local artisans and crafters are also encouraged to participate. Artisan products sold in the past include quilts, handmade jewelry, ornaments, pottery, ceramics, fiber, metalwork, paintings, sculpture and wood crafts. Homemade products designed for cats and dogs are also welcome.
Each vendor space is 10' x 10'. Discounted rates are available by registering early.

About Washington County, Maryland Government
Washington County, Maryland Government strives to fulfill its duty to the citizens of Washington County with regard to operational efficiency, fiscal responsibility, and responsiveness to the needs of the community. This vision is used to ably assist the Board of County Commissioners of Washington County in achieving goals for moving the County forward as present needs and future plans are addressed.
According to the Maryland Department of Legislative Services, the Washington County General Fund has one of the lowest costs per capita for services provided of all 23 counties and Baltimore City. This is attributed to the efficiency, staffing levels, and cost containment exhibited in Washington County Government operations.
